Cargo Features

sqlx-macros has no features set by default.

[dependencies]
sqlx-macros = { version = "0.8.2", features = ["derive", "macros", "migrate", "mysql", "postgres", "sqlite", "bigdecimal", "bit-vec", "chrono", "ipnetwork", "mac_address", "rust_decimal", "time", "uuid", "json"] }
derive

SQLx features

Enables derive of sqlx-macros-core

Affects sqlx-macros::derive_encode, sqlx-macros::derive_decode, sqlx-macros::derive_type, sqlx-macros::derive_from_row

macros

Enables macros of sqlx-macros-core

Affects sqlx-macros::expand_query, sqlx-macros::test

migrate

Enables migrate of sqlx-macros-core

Affects sqlx-macros::migrate

mysql

database

Enables mysql of sqlx-macros-core

postgres

Enables postgres of sqlx-macros-core

sqlite

Enables sqlite of sqlx-macros-core

bigdecimal

type

Enables bigdecimal of sqlx-macros-core

bit-vec

Enables bit-vec of sqlx-macros-core

chrono

Enables chrono of sqlx-macros-core

ipnetwork

Enables ipnetwork of sqlx-macros-core

mac_address

Enables mac_address of sqlx-macros-core

rust_decimal

Enables rust_decimal of sqlx-macros-core

time

Enables time of sqlx-macros-core

uuid

Enables uuid of sqlx-macros-core

json

Enables json of sqlx-macros-core

sqlx-macros-core:

type integrations